About the Role
Redhorse Corporation is seeking a highly skilled GIS Developer / IT Operations (DevOps) Specialist to join our team supporting the Bureau of Land Management's (BLM) Geospatial Business Platform (GBP). The successful candidate will play a key role in the migration and modernization of the Abandoned Mine Site Cleanup Module (AMSCM)-transitioning from a standalone tabular database to a GIS-centric, mobile-enabled solution leveraging Esri Commercial Off-the-Shelf (COTS) technologies.
This position requires hands-on expertise with ArcGIS Enterprise solutions, geospatial databases, and mobile field data collection tools. The GIS Developer / DevOps Specialist will also ensure operational support, system reliability, and the successful implementation of new features within a Scaled Agile environment.
While this position is remote, we prefer candidates who reside in Colorado to facilitate collaboration with local team members and occasional in-person meetings. Candidates from other U.S. states are still encouraged to apply.
Key Responsibilities
- Serve as the primary DevOps specialist responsible for developing, maintaining, and operating the AMSCM system.
- Incorporate user stories and backlog items into the AMSCM application in alignment with business requirements.
- Provide Operations and Maintenance (O&M) support for all GIS components, including database schema, access, configurations, web services, and portal items.
- Configure, implement, and maintain GIS system components in the DIRM-provided environment.
- Develop and extend GIS system capabilities using H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and Python, including custom geoprocessing services, SOEs, and SOIs.
- Track and report development and deployment progress using tools such as Jira.
- Design and implement schema updates and new configurations on a structured release cycle.
- Document all development, configuration, and deployment activities, including system workflows, database changes, and portal functionality.
- Develop and execute test plans to ensure full system functionality and validate software updates or patches.
- Collaborate with project leads, developers, and data stewards to translate business requirements into technical solutions.
